I've had 2 N54 Vehicles, and now have an N55. I am currently leasing because I hate paying for mod repairs. My dealer installed the JB4 for me, as I cannot get a Pro flash tune for my car yet.
I've also had Cobb and Burger products on my N54's. You get what you pay for, and they're good products for the money.
If you want all out performance, most bang for your buck, Horsepower for $, go get a cobb AP, go FBO and go see a pro-tuner, You will make stupid power, you will also kill your fuel pumps, and at some point your turbos.
No matter what, having and maintaing a fast car costs money.
Can't speak to the dinan because I've never felt like pissing my money away like that.
I like the safety features that burger puts into his piggy back, the more motor sensors required to piggy back with, the more safeguards for the car.
The only drawback with this is that it is inconsistent with power delivery, just like your car isn't as powerful in the rain, and for good reason.

and here's some tech talk in response to that M6 post:

"Thank you for noticing the smother operation of the Dinan ECU when compared to the competition. I thought a technical explanation of why it is so smooth might be of interest. Just to clarify the reason why you are experiencing better throttle response in general and ultimately what feels to be “more” power is based on the complexity and better control of engine tuning parameters of the DINANTRONICS system as a whole.

The DINANTRONICS Performance Tuner is MUCH more than just intercepting signals as some seem to think. There are more correction factors and calculations going on in the background of our box than anything else we have seen on the market thus far. We compensate for every necessary variable so the factory ECU is not fighting itself trying to correct mismatched variables and ultimately robbing you of power.

When Dinan is done tuning on the dyno we then go out on the road and do extensive tuning to improve performance. The road environment is different! You have better cooling on the engine, intercooler as well as more ram air. This results in better cylinder filling (more pressure in the cylinder) and requires slightly less boost to avoid excessive detonation. When you are done tuning on the road the car accelerates faster but will show a lower number on the dyno. We believe we are selling acceleration not dyno numbers.

Our numbers on a dyno may not be the max numbers out there but there is a reason. If we were to add that extra boost that other companies run, the engine will be into the knock control system so much that you can feel the correction it is making. In addition the other units on the market do not do fuel correction they rely on the O2 sensor and knock control system to drag the mixture to the correct level. The problem with this is when you change gears it takes some time for the factory ECU to determine what this correction is; resulting in a flat spot until it figures it out. This is what you were feeling. The Dinan ECU has advanced fuel control features that add fuel to the engine so we are not relying on the factory ECU to compensate for the lack of fuel. We also have a feature that adds fuel only during gear changes to quench detonation that occurs from the spike in load as a result of the gear change. The better fuel control provides dramatically better drivability. This higher level of tuning for the road and lack of pauses on gear changes make the Dinan car faster even if you measure a lower number on the dyno. Even if more boost is a little faster what good is it if the car has bad drivability."
